#AttributeError: 'module' object has no attribute 'degrees'
Python 2.2 didn't have the math.degrees() method. It appeared in Python
2.3.
And no, I don't know how to tell XSi to use a specific version. However,
I think I saw something about it on this mailing list. You should try
looking in the archives.
